Elizabeth Payne Bell was born in 1864 in Heber City, Wasatch County, Utah, United States of America, the child of Edward Payne And Emma Powell Payne. In 1880, Elizabeth Payne Bell resided in Glenwood, Sevier, Utah, USA. In 1935, Elizabeth Payne Bell resided in Glenwood, Sevier, Utah. Elizabeth Payne Bell married Fredrick Hyrum Bell, and had children including Tessie May Bell Oldroyd. Elizabeth Payne Bell passed away in 1952 in Glenwood, Sevier County, Utah, United States of America.
